🔬Nutritional Analysis

Calories: Fish Tilapia is moderately lower in calories than Deer (venison) Sitka Raw (alaska Native), containing 96 kcal compared to 116 kcal per 100g (21% fewer calories).

Protein: Deer (venison) Sitka Raw (alaska Native) provides more protein with 21.5g versus 20.1g per 100g. In terms of protein-to-calorie efficiency, Fish Tilapia offers better value for building and maintaining muscle.

Fat: Deer (venison) Sitka Raw (alaska Native) has more fat (2.66g vs 1.7g per 100g), but the combination of fat and protein makes it more satiating — dietary fat helps absorb fat-soluble vitamins (A, D, E, K) and supports hormone balance.

Key Vitamins: The most notable vitamin differences are in Riboflavin (B2) (Deer (venison) Sitka Raw (alaska Native): 0.36mg vs 0.063mg), Thiamin (B1) (Deer (venison) Sitka Raw (alaska Native): 0.2mg vs 0.041mg), Niacin (B3) (Deer (venison) Sitka Raw (alaska Native): 6.6mg vs 3.9mg).

Key Minerals: Notable mineral differences include Iron (Deer (venison) Sitka Raw (alaska Native): 2.9mg vs 0.56mg), Calcium (Fish Tilapia: 10mg vs 7mg).

Diet Suitability: Both fit a low-carb or keto diet. Both fit a high-protein diet. Both fit a low-fat diet. Fish Tilapia fits a low-sodium diet.
